  1. For clarity, a comparison with classical drying should be added.

In the results and discussions section, the comparison with other types of dryers (convective drying and by combining convective drying with radio frequency heating) was made.

  1. How is the presented mode of combined drying justified.

Compared to other types of seed drying, hybrid drying (convection and microwave) takes a much shorter time. The quality of the dried seeds remains comparable in terms of physical changes.
